PURCHASE, NY — Sometimes a small difference can make a big change. Purchase-based PepsiCo is hoping a subtle nitrogen boost can help reach an untapped market.
The cola wars have been simmering for more than a century.
While the battles had a slew of dramatic flavor and packaging changes, cola execs note that one thing has remained the same since the very beginning — the bubbles. PepsiCo plans to change this with an unexpected entry into the market — Nitro Pepsi.

"While soda has been a beverage of choice for so many consumers over the past century, some people still cite heavy carbonation as a barrier to enjoying an ice-cold cola," Pepsi Marketing VP Todd Kaplan said. "With this in mind, we wanted to come up with a new way for people to enjoy delicious Pepsi cola, but with a new experience around the bubbles. Nitro Pepsi is a first-of-its-kind innovation that creates a smooth, creamy, delicious taste experience for fans everywhere. Much like how nitrogen has transformed the beer and coffee categories, we believe Nitro Pepsi is a huge leap forward for the cola category and will redefine cola for years to come."

Nitro Pepsi is the first-ever nitrogen-infused cola. Its creators describe the product as "softer than a soft drink." The creamier, smoother addition has a "mesmerizing cascade of tiny bubbles topped off by a frothy foam head" — think Guinness, but without the hangover.

In fact, the new soda category is made possible by a "widget" placed at the bottom of every can. PepsiCo says this is the first time this type of technology, often seen in canned beer and coffee, is being used in a soft drink.
The nitrogen-infused beverage reportedly does not look or taste like a traditional cola. The brand-new style of soda is intended to be consumed differently as well.
According to the company, Nitro Pepsi is:
- Best served cold, ideally without ice.
- Best "hard poured" or fully inverted into a tall glass.
- Best enjoyed sipped directly from the glass (rather than through a straw), allowing the unique foam head to leave a frothy, foamy mustache.
Nitro Pepsi will initially be available in two flavors, "Draft Cola" and "Vanilla Draft Cola." The new Nitro Pepsi will be available nationwide on March 28. In addition, fans will be able to try Nitro Pepsi 'on tap' for the first time beginning March 25, in the Sky Lounge at The High Roller Observation Wheel at THE LINQ Promenade on the Las Vegas Strip.
